Have 15 of these right now, first ones bought at end of June last year.... 14 in pairs, 7 drives duplicated.
Transfer speed is super = a bit less than 100 GB per minute b/w drives via Thunderbolt 3/4 on Mac M1 Studio Ultra.
I do mostly movie stuff right now & will shoot 100-200 GB per day. The SD will say take 20 to 30 minutes to download onto the Mac's 2TB SSD but then only a minute or two to store on each G40.
So far only issue is apparently some dead areas. Explanined: i save all data (foto images & movie 'footage' in duplicate, & try to load drive within 100 to 200 GBs of 4TB limit. There is discrepacy of 8 to 9 GB between the identical files on one or two drive pairs. Other pairs match exactly in 'free' space.
Space: the 60 TBs of drives sit up on end in halves of old iPhone4 boxes taking up less than 1/4th the space of my former pair of WD G-Raid T-bolt 20 TB external hard drives.
Re long term reliability or drive failure: i am impressed by the 5-year warranty BUT beyond having the external storage, most of the drives have been accessed less than 6-7 times so far but a few have been accessed or written to as many as 50 times. Am aware this is probably far far less than average usage.

Response from SanDiskBy SM OLS, December 26, 2025
We're sorry for the inconvenience caused to you. Kindly note that, since this is a high end device, it is important to ensure the host device can supply sufficient power(5 Volts - 3 Amps) at all times during use. Some systems reduce the USB power which may require a third-party powered USB hub, docking station capable of supplying 5 Volts - 3 Amps or more at all times(https://support-en.sandisk.com/app/answers/detailweb/a_id/34968). 100% stable after a year of use. Real performance is 80-90% of advertised max. speed (up to). Keeps the speed over load time periods. Never gets really hot - only consumes a fair amount of power, nicely matching the speed. Small and sturdy. I only withdraw 1 star for speed, because I know even faster ssd´s, albeit they tend to drain the battery more.
